What is it?
Uni no kaiyaki heaps raw sea-urchin roe into a large surf-clam shell and steam-roasts it in Iwaki, Fukushima. It does not cook uni in its own spiny shell; the surf-clam shell is both vessel and visual signature.
Heat firms the top while the interior may remain softer, concentrating the uni's sweetness and savoriness. It is historically tied to the early-summer and summer catch, though frozen products may circulate outside the season.
History and local context
Official Iwaki tourism describes it as an Iwaki specialty made by piling raw uni into a surf-clam shell and steam-roasting it. Some accounts mention charcoal, but producers differ in exact heating and one method should not be declared universal.
Packing uni in a shell helped consolidate and preserve a fragile catch. It differs from mixed shellfish grilling, uni miso and salted bottled uni.
How to enjoy it
Heat exactly as the product instructs, stabilize the shell on a plate and take small spoonfuls combining the firmer top and soft center with rice or sake.
Never place a souvenir or unapproved shell over direct flame. Check for sharp chips and follow chilled or frozen storage directions.
